<p style=&#34;margin-left:0px;&#34;><i><strong>THE MICHIGAN WOLVERINES ARE 2026 NATIONAL CHAMPIONS</strong></i></p><p style=&#34;margin-left:0px;&#34;>Michigan&#39;s triumph in the 2026 NCAA Tournament capped off a basketball season no fan will ever forget. The Wolverines arrived ready to dominate and achieved what so many before could not, capturing the legacy program&#39;s first national championship since 1989.</p><p style=&#34;margin-left:0px;&#34;>Anchored by&nbsp;the formidable forward tandem of Yaxel Lendeborg and Morez Johnson Jr., second-year head coach Dusty May&#39;s squad rolled to an astounding 35-3 record in the regular season. In March, they dispatched Howard, Saint Louis, Alabama and Tennessee to set up a Final Four thriller duel against top seed Arizona, the ultimate test which punched their ticket to the championship game.</p><p style=&#34;margin-left:0px;&#34;>Packed with expert analysis from the Detroit Free Press&nbsp;alongside stunning action photography, <i>Big Blue: Michigan&#39;s Dominant 2026 Championship Season</i>&nbsp;traces this long-awaited journey, from crucial offseason moves and the hard work of team-building all the way to the final seconds in Indianapolis. This commemorative edition also features in-depth profiles of&nbsp;May, big man Aday Mara and more.</p>
